Relationships can be in crisis for many reasons because they can involve people with different personalities, ways of interpreting situations, priorities, sexual needs, values, and even cultural differences. Many problems can be resolved by improved communication and negotiation, but some may be beyond repair and, unfortunate as it may be, one or both parties will be better off ending or re-defining the relationship.
